How it feels
A tense, atmospheric exploration through an abandoned Soviet-era setting where you decipher mysterious signals with no combat.

What players say
Players find it a short, slow-paced horror adventure driven by a radio signal mechanic. Some praise the late-Soviet atmosphere and recommend the Russian voice acting, while others criticize awkward controls, unclear objectives, and buggy parts.
